Capacity note for the sync: Lanternquill's report exports now normalize all timestamps to the requester's zone at render time rather than storage time. This adds roughly 8% CPU per export worker during the end-of-month spike, mostly from repeated zone lookups. We're adding a per-request zone cache and capping concurrent exports per tenant to keep the Bramwick cluster under 70% utilization. Memory impact is negligible. The proposed limits and cache sizes are listed below.

limits module of yajef-hadug:
BUDGETS = {
    "quenok": 755,
    "jorael": 810,
}

## Configuration

Snapshot tests for the Lintvale UI kit run against a hermetic renderer, so no network calls occur during comparison. Baseline images are stored in the `snaps/` directory and hashed before upload to the Quorrel artifact cache. Reviewers should note that cache writes are authenticated; reads are anonymous. To enable authenticated uploads, add the following line to `.env.ci`:

vault entry, fadup-tagag: RELAY_SECRET8=2fd92179

Welcome to the Corvatta platform team. Last quarter's stale-cache incident (Postmortem #14) happened because the Renwick invalidation worker silently dropped events after a token rotation. We now fail loudly on auth errors. Before running the worker locally, add the cache broker credential to your env file on the next line.

secret setting of tajof-bahif: COURIER_KEY3=65d

## Local Setup: Broker Upgrade

We're moving Hollowpine from Brokerly 4 to 5. Steps:

1. Stop the `hollowpine-worker` service.
2. Run `make broker-migrate` — this rewrites queue metadata in place.
3. Restart workers and confirm the dead-letter queue is empty.

Do not run migrations against shared staging; use your local instance only. The migration tool also needs access to the offsets database to replay unacknowledged messages. Point it at the database using the connection string below.

database URL for bahop-yagep: mssql://sildor_svc:35ha7jz@db-fb6d.nelvrodyn.example:5432/casath